  • An expert guide will introduce you to Kyoto’s cultural heritage on a tour of 3 iconic landmarks, including the gold leaf covered Kinkakuji temple.

  • You’ll get free time at the Kiyomizu Temple area. Rent a kimono and stroll along the ancient streets, and savor Kyoto-style lunch (own expense).

  • Feel at peace at the Fushimi Inari Shrine, a favorite among foreign visitors courtesy of the thousands of scarlet torii gates covering a hiking trail.

  • For added flexibility and ease of access, the tour offers a choice of pick-up between Kyoto Station and Nipponbashi Osaka.

  • Fun Fact: The main hall of Kiyomizu-dera was built without using a single metal nail, a testament of traditional Japanese carpentry skills.

  • Embark on a half-day guided tour of the Nijo Castle, Kinkaku-Ji Temple, and the Kyoto Imperial Palace.

  • Marvel at two UNESCO World Heritage Sites—the Nijo Castle and the Kinkaku-ji Temple.

  • Explore the Kyoto Imperial Palace, the former place of residence of the Japanese Imperial Family, or the Kitano Tenmangu Shrine (if the palace is closed).

  • Enjoy Kyoto’s natural charm and gain insight into the city’s main attractions from your English-speaking guide.

  • Fun Fact: The Kinkaku-Ji Temple, a Zen temple, is called the Golden Pavilion because the top two stories of the gorgeous pavilion are entirely covered in gold leaf.
